Interrelationships K/anions on acid soils and their implications in testing the biological material

Acid soils supply high aluminium quantities to plants under the conditions of a reduced content of nutritive anions. In order to test the change of fertility during the vegetation period, a synthetic index for dynamic fertility was introduced. Its expression is:Ifd=K/(N(NO3)+P(PO4)+S(SO4)) *100. Due to the fact that the components of this expression present a dynamic variation, this index may be calibrated for various nutrition stages. In the case of albic luvic soil, from Albota-Arges, at tillering stage, in wheat, this indice is (95), while at silking stage of 100. This synthetic index proposed by Albota may explain up to 80 percent from the wheat and maize yields variations obtained on the albic luvic soil. By applying this soil fertility test due to foliar diagnosis the synthetic index proposed may differentiate the genotypes to high aluminium concentrations
